Fibromyalgia - Teaching with Carla Mullins

On The Pilates Lounge Podcast, Katie Crane speaks with Carla Mullins, founder of Body Organics Education and a leading voice in working with complex conditions in movement practice.

Carla brings both clinical insight and lived understanding to a deeply honest conversation about fibromyalgia — a condition marked by chronic pain, fatigue, nervous system sensitivity, and years of medical dismissal.

We Explore:
  • What fibromyalgia actually is — and why diagnosis is often delayed for years

  • Medical gaslighting and the emotional cost of not being believed

  • Primary vs secondary fibromyalgia and common comorbidities

  • Why fatigue is not "just tiredness" — and why it must guide programming

  • How nervous system dysregulation drives pain, flare-ups, and overwhelm

  • Why listening is one of the most powerful tools a Pilates teacher has

This Episode Is For:
  • Pilates teachers working with fibromyalgia or chronic pain clients

  • Movement professionals supporting fatigue-prone, nervous-system-sensitive bodies

  • Teachers navigating pain, pacing, and long-term client relationships

  • Practitioners ready to move beyond load, reps, and repertoire

A Moment That Landed:

"Let's not worry about the why. Let's ask how this impacts your life — and what helps you function better."

Fibromyalgia cannot be understood through muscles, joints, or pathology alone.
This conversation reinforces why Pilates teachers must expand their lens to include fatigue management, nervous system regulation, safety, trust, and lived experience.

When movement is rushed, over-prescribed, or poorly paced, we risk reinforcing fear and deconditioning. When it's intelligent, collaborative, and respectful, Pilates becomes a long-term ally — not another failed intervention.
